Commercial Services
State sales and local option sales taxes will be added to the rate to comply with the provisions of the Code of Iowa.
Current Rate Structure--Effective April 1, 2011
GS: General Service Commercial
First 1200 kWh's: $0.057 per kWh
Balance of kWh's: $0.055 per kWh
Meter Charge: $15.50 per month
SCI: Small Commercial/Industrial
Demand Charge (All kW's): $8.25 per kW
Energy Charge (All kWh's): $0.0374 per kWh
Meter Charge: $27.50 per month
Minimum billing shall not be less than 70% of the maximum demand charges during the previous twelve (12) months.
LCI: Large Commercial/Industrial
Demand Charge (All kW's): $9.10 per kW
Energy Charge (All kWh's): $0.034 per kWh
Meter Charge: $32.00 per month
Minimum billing shall not be less than 70% of the maximum demand charges during the previous twelve (12) months.
IR: Interruptible Rate
As approved by contract between SMU and customer
Current Rate Structure--Effective June 1, 2013
GS: General Service Commercial
First 1200 kWh's: $0.060 per kWh
Balance of kWh's: $0.058 per kWh
Meter Charge: $16.25 per month
SCI: Small Commercial/Industrial
Demand Charge (All kW's): $8.60 per kW
Energy Charge (All kWh's): $0.040 per kWh
Meter Charge: $28.75 per month
Minimum billing shall not be less than 70% of the maximum demand charges during the previous twelve (12) months.
LCI: Large Commercial/Industrial
Demand Charge (All kW's): $9.55 per kW
Energy Charge (All kWh's): $0.036 per kWh
Meter Charge: $33.60 per month
Minimum billing shall not be less than 70% of the maximum demand charges during the previous twelve (12) months.
IR: Interruptible Rate
As approved by contract between SMU and customer
ECA: Energy Cost Adjustment
An Energy Cost Adjustment (ECA) will be calculated monthly on all energy usage (kWh's) for all customer classes. The ECA is based on a rolling 12-month average of SMU's cost for purchased power.
5/13/13 to 6/12/13 ECA = $0.00791
